DuPont Co., Wilmington, DE, announced a corporate initiative designed to help improve vehicle safety in a program involving various product lines, including elastomers, composites, coatings and other materials. The company said an automotive-industry survey indicates that safety is the number-one concern among consumers purchasing a vehicle.
